| In Catalog, slave2lego writes:
| Hi, i'm trying to inventory a minifig (sc074) but the inventory page only
has 1 line and I cant work out how to add extra lines for each of the parts?
Also can somone breakdown the torso numbering convention as well?
|
Standard torsos all start with:
973 (base part number used here on BrickLink)
pb (abbreviation for a part with a decoration)
xxxx (current number available)
c (abbreviation for a part that is an assembly)
01 (current number available for this assembly)
So, a completely new torso will be: 973pbxxxxc01
To find the next available number, do a Catalog (NOT All Items) search for 973pb*
then sort by Date, Order: Down
https://www.bricklink.com/catalogList.asp?pg=1&q=973pb%2A&catLike=W&sortBy=I&sortAsc=D&itemBrand=1000&v=1
Looks like 3472 was just used. I checked the Approval Pending Overview and 3473
and 3474 are Pending, so list yours as: 973pb3475c01
